Abstract

The present invention relates to a method and system for determining the main orientation of feature blocks in visible and SAR images based on generative adversarial networks. The method includes: acquiring multiple pairs of heterogeneous image groups; accurately locating the exact corresponding coordinate points in each pair of segmented visible and SAR image groups respectively based on HOPC and FSC methods; clipping the segmented visible and SAR image groups with the corresponding coordinate points as the centers respectively, and randomly rotating the clipped SAR images by an angle of ; inputting the clipped visible and SAR image groups into an initial GAN network for weight training to obtain the common features of heterogeneous images.
